The Entebbe Chief Magistrates Court has charged and remanded Mugisha Junior Bukanura Agaba and Akora Naume, on charges of Obtaining money by false pretenses, Forgery, Uttering false documents and Personation.
According to prosecution, on October 14, 2025, the two suspects, together with others still at large, orchestrated a fraudulent scheme through which they obtained UGX 80 million from a buyer.
The suspects presented themselves as the registered proprietors of land comprised in Busiro Block 436, Plot 374, Nalugala, and forged National Identity Cards bearing the names and National Identification Numbers (NINs) of the genuine proprietors, Ahimbisibwe Allan and Nassamula Harriet, but with photographs of the suspects.
They further executed a fraudulent sale agreement and convinced the victim to part with UGX 80 million for property they neither owned nor had authority to sell.
The court has remanded them until July 15, when the case will come up for mention.
